コンピュータをWindows 10にアップグレードしてから、カスタムフォントがIE 11で動作しなくなりました。この問題は、カスタムフォントを使用しているすべてのWebサイトで発生するようです。コンソールに表示されるエラーは次のとおりです。
@font-face encountered unknown error.
同じサイトが Chrome、Firefox、Edge でも問題なく表示されます。
私たちはウェブ開発会社なので、IE でサイトをテストできなければなりませんが、これはちょっと不便です。
答え1
これはかなり古い質問だとは思いますが、私たちはこの問題に遭遇し、解決策を見つけるのに数時間を費やしました。将来この問題に遭遇する可能性のある他の人のために、レジストリキーを更新することで解決しました。
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Kernel\MitigationOptions) from enabled (1000000000000) to disabled (2000000000000).
ソース:https://github.com/FortAwesome/Font-Awesome/issues/9661
上記のリンクで説明されているように、この問題はボックスIE11
内でのみ発生していました。正常に動作していました。レジストリ値を更新した後、IE でもアイコンが表示されるようになりました。Win10
Edge